How To Fix WM104 - Module & is only valid before starting date default assortment/stores &


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: WM - IS-R Assortments

  • Message number: 104

  • Message text: Module & is only valid before starting date default assortment/stores &

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message WM104 - Module & is only valid before starting date default assortment/stores & ?

    The SAP error message WM104 typically relates to issues in the Warehouse Management (WM) module, specifically concerning the handling of default assortments or stores before a specified starting date. This error can occur when trying to perform actions that are not valid due to date constraints set in the system.

    Cause:

    The error message WM104 indicates that the operation you are trying to perform is not valid because it is being attempted before the defined starting date for the assortment or store. This can happen in scenarios such as:

    • Attempting to process stock movements or inventory transactions for a store or assortment that has not yet been activated or is not valid for the current date.
    • The system is configured to restrict certain operations until a specific date is reached.

    Solution:

    To resolve the WM104 error, you can take the following steps:

    1. Check the Validity Dates: Review the validity dates for the assortment or store in question. Ensure that the current date is within the valid range. You can do this by navigating to the relevant master data in SAP.

    2. Adjust the Date: If you need to perform the operation before the starting date, you may need to adjust the starting date in the master data settings. This can be done by:

      • Accessing the relevant transaction (e.g., MM02 for material master data).
      • Modifying the validity period for the assortment or store.
    3. Consult Configuration: If you are unsure about how to change the dates or if the error persists, consult with your SAP configuration team or a functional consultant who specializes in WM. They can provide insights into the configuration settings that may be causing the issue.

    4. Review Transaction Logs: Check transaction logs or error logs for additional context on the error. This may provide more details on what specific action triggered the error.

    5. Testing: After making any changes, perform a test transaction to ensure that the error has been resolved and that the system behaves as expected.
